FOOTBALL
(Australian Press Association.)
SYDNEY, July 8,
New South Wales Rugby League has fixed certain dates for the New Zealand team. . August 4th versus Metropolis; 9th versus Wales; 13th versus Combined Universities,
Clark, the New Zealand player ordered off on Saturday, is not playing until next Monday. Brogan, the Australian did not appear.
Nivel has been appointed referee for Saturday’s match against New South Wales. Timms and Tittleton who were injured and Wetherell, who is suffering from inflammation of the ear, are not going to Bathurst, where Meyer, Pearce and Jones are making their first appearance. ! Strong remarks were made at the Rugby League Executive regarding the: inactivity of the Board of Control affecting tours of New Zealand ond it was decided New South Wales and Queensland Committees confer with touring managers with a view to a regular programme, helping in the development of the game in both countries.
